Pluto in enhanced color This photo combines a mosaic of four black-and-white, high-resolution LORRI images with lower-resolution color data from the Ralph MVIC instrument to create a portrait of Pluto's vari-colored terrains. MVIC takes photos through red, blue, and near-infrared filters, so the images enhances contrast among terrains with different surface compositions. NASA / JHUAPL / SwRI.

This enhanced color mosaic combines some of the sharpest views of Pluto that NASA's New Horizons spacecraft obtained during its July 14 flyby. The pictures are part of a sequence taken near New Horizons' closest approach to Pluto, with resolutions of about 250-280 feet (77-85 meters) per pixel - revealing features smaller than half a city block on Pluto's surface.
